Responsibilities
Execute pre-silicon and post-silicon validation for structural blocks in high-performance silicon platforms used in broadcast infrastructure systems.
Develop, deploy, and maintain structural test patterns including ATPG, scan, transition delay fault (TDF), retention testing, and high-voltage stress validation.
Identify, isolate, and debug structural failures such as stuck-at faults, delay faults, and retention issues impacting silicon reliability.
Collaborate with Design-for-Test (DFT), Design Verification (DV), and design teams to improve test coverage and silicon quality.
Ensure silicon correctness and robustness for deployment in high-availability live broadcast environments.
Perform wafer and package-level characterization across Process, Voltage, and Temperature (PVT) corners.
Define and analyze operating margins including voltage, frequency, and stability thresholds for production readiness.
Conduct stress-based testing including dynamic voltage and high-voltage validation to ensure device robustness.
Ensure silicon stability for mission-critical broadcast deployment environments such as live production units and mobile broadcast systems.
Support Wafer Sort (WS) and Final Test (FT) execution and debug activities.
Analyze production failures and drive root cause analysis for yield improvement.
Implement Test Time Reduction (TTR) strategies and optimize test flows for efficiency.
Improve overall silicon quality, yield performance, and production stability.
Develop and execute automated test programs using Advantest V93K (Smartest 8 / SM8 environment).
Build automation scripts and workflows to support test execution, debug, and regression processes.
Perform data analysis using tools such as Exensio and Python-based frameworks for yield and performance insights.
Maintain engineering workflows and test program releases using GIT-based version control systems.
Support continuous improvement of test infrastructure and automation frameworks.
